About the author:

Su Shi (1037-1101), He was a writer, calligrapher, painter and gourmet in the Northern Song Dynasty. He was of Han nationality and was born in Sichuan. He had a bumpy career in official life and was very knowledgeable and talented in poetry. Both calligraphy and painting are exquisite. His writing is unbridled, clear and fluent. Together with Ouyang Xiu, he is called one of the "Eight Great Masters of the Tang and Song Dynasties".

His poems are fresh and vigorous, good at using exaggeration and metaphor, and his artistic expression is unique. He is known as Su Huang together with Huang Tingjian; he is a bold and unrestrained poet, and has a huge influence on later generations; he is known as Su Xin together with Xin Qiji; his calligraphy is good at running script and regular script, and he can create his own ideas. Together with Huang Tingjian, Mi Fu and Cai Xiang, he is also known as the Four Masters of Song Dynasty. He has the same painting studies and literature, advocates spiritual similarity in painting, and advocates "Scholar Painting". He is the author of "The Complete Works of Su Dongpo" and "Dongpo Yuefu". 5. Describes grapes. Ancient Poetry

1. The luminous cup of grape wine reminds you to drink Pipa immediately. Lord Don't laugh when you are lying drunk on the battlefield. How many people have fought in ancient times?

From: "Liangzhou Ci" by Wang Han, a poet of the Tang Dynasty.

It means: At the wine feast, the mellow grape wine is filled into exquisite luminous cups. The singers play the fast and cheerful pipa to encourage drinking, thinking that they are about to gallop to the battlefield to kill. Serving the country with the enemy, all the soldiers are full of pride.

Today we must get drunk before we can rest. So what if we fall drunk on the battlefield? This expedition to serve the country was originally intended to be wrapped in horse leather, but not to come back alive.

2. There are many people on both sides of the stone bridge, just like villages separated by a river. Zhongxin Hotel is shaded by willows, and small fishing boats are under the grape trellis. Red and white flowers line the water, and green and yellow wheat fills the sky. Zheng'er Qinghe is still talking, for whom do you work hard and don't return to the fields?

From: "Crossing Yangcun" by Yang Wanli, a poet of the Song Dynasty.

It means: People live and work in peace and contentment on both sides of the stone bridge, and the villages next to it are similar, only separated by a river. The hotel under the shade of willows is selling new wine, and a small fishing boat is parked under the grape trellis.

Red flowers and white flowers bloom by the water, and green and yellow wheat reach to the horizon.

On this April day of the lunar calendar, I am still on my way to work as an official in a different place. I go out to work hard as an official. Who is it for? The countryside is so beautiful, why not go home and farm.

3. Looking at the green duck head of Hanshui from a distance, it looks like the first fermentation of grapes. If this river turns into spring wine, the hills and terraces will be built.

From: "Song of Xiangyang" by Li Bai, a poet of the Tang Dynasty.

Meaning: From a distance, Hanshui looks as green as a duck's head, as if it were freshly brewed green wine that has not been filtered. If the water of this river can be turned into a river of spring wine, then a Shun Mountain and a distillery platform should be built beside the river.

4. When we marched westward to Longshou, we couldn’t see home when we looked eastward. The guan tree has purple leaves, and the plug grass has green buds. When desires are fulfilled in Kunming, grapes should become flowers. I cried to the Han envoy because the letter was sent narrowly.

From: "Some Thoughts" by Shen Yue of the Southern and Northern Dynasties.

It means: On the Western Expedition, we climbed to the top of Dalong Mountain and looked eastward, unable to see our hometown. The trees at the border have sprouted purple leaves, and the grass outside the wall has green buds. The spring water in Kunming should be full and the grapes should be blooming. With tears streaming down my face to the Han envoy, please send this message to the crooked alleys of Chang'an.

5. The Tibetan king with the surname Hei wears a sable coat, and the grape palace brocade is drunk and wrapped around his head. The veteran general from Kansai is able to fight hard, and the seventy-year march has not yet ended.

From: "Hu Ge" by Cen Shen of the Tang Dynasty.

Meaning: The black king of Fan wore a mink skin and danced drunkenly to get colorful satin and brocade. The Kansai veteran is used to fighting hard, and even at an advanced age, he still fights endlessly! 9. Poems describing grapes
